Legal Risks of Buying Property with a Fake Title

What is a Void Title Property Purchase?

A void title property purchase happens when you buy land from someone who does not legally own it. The law is very clear: you cannot give someone a thing that you do not own yourself. If the seller has a fake ownership paper, you get zero rights to the land. Even if you pay the full price honestly, the law will not protect your purchase.

The Danger of a Fraudulent General Power of Attorney

Many property frauds start with a fraudulent general power of attorney. Cheaters forge this document to sell land that belongs to other people, like overseas Pakistanis. When the real owner finds out, they go to court. Once the court decides this document is fake, every single sale made through it becomes illegal instantly.

How an Invalid Land Mutation Fails

A mutation is the entry of your name in the government land register. An invalid land mutation happens when officers change the records based on fake papers. Cheaters use these fresh government prints to trick new buyers. But if the first entry in the chain is illegal, all later entries are also illegal. Fraud ruins the whole chain.

As a subsequent buyer, your rights cannot be greater than the seller’s rights. If the court rules that your seller had no real ownership, you lose your rights too. The law says you must share the same fate as your seller. Good intentions and hard-earned money cannot turn a fake title into a real one.

When a high court passes a final judgment about a land dispute, that decision is final. Later buyers often try to launch a final judgment challenge under Section 12(2) of the CPC. They tell the court they did not know about the case. However, the court will reject this. You can only challenge a judgment if you had a real, active interest in the land when the case was actually happening.

Revenue Authorities Must Cancel a Defective Property Chain

After a final court order, the revenue department must clean its registers. They will cancel the defective property chain completely. This means they will delete the first fake mutation and all later registrations, including yours. To protect your money, always check the complete old history of the land before buying.
